School Transport

I welcome the Minister, Deputy Foley. Like other speakers, I look forward to the day when all schoolchildren will be collected and we will not be having questions about concessionary tickets. I welcome the initiative that the Minister introduced here as a first step along that journey. Unfortunately, the unprecedented take-up on this scheme has resulted in children who have school transport tickets every year not getting tickets. I know one particular family whose child is now doing the leaving certificate and has had a ticket for her six years in secondary school, and this is the first year that they have not been able to get a ticket for her. Many parents are working and are under stress to keep things going. The last thing they need at the moment is to have to deal with this problem. It is estimated that 1,800 children in counties Monaghan, Cavan and Louth do not have a school bus ticket at present. I know the Minister is working hard on this issue. I look forward to being told what the plans are to address it.
